## Configuration

Quotaforge enforces per-tenant rate quotas read from the environment at startup. Set the default requests-per-minute ceiling, the burst multiplier, and the quota refresh interval before deploying. Tenants exceeding their quota receive 429s with a retry hint. The quota admin API also requires a signing secret; in the env file, add the line that sets it:

secret setting of fawig-tawip: RELAY_SECRET3=e04

Heads up: if the Lintrock baseline file in the Quarrow repo drifts from main, CI fails with a "stale baseline" error even when the code is fine. Quick fix is to regenerate the baseline on a clean checkout and re-push. If a customer build is blocked, confirm the failing run matches the token below before escalating.

build token for yadug-yagag: htk21_c863c33eb8b82c0c9c152

**Q: Why did a bulk edit in the Ledgerview admin table only apply to some rows?**

Bulk edits in Ledgerview apply only to rows that pass validation at submit time; rows failing validation are silently skipped rather than blocking the batch. Check the batch summary panel for a skipped-row count, and note that rows locked by another editor are also excluded. Re-run the edit after locks clear before assuming a defect. If skipped rows show no validation reason at all, escalate to the admin-tools team at the address below.

escalation mailbox, tadug-bagag: gileth@nelvroforge.corp